This role will support the fleet infrastructure team at OpenAI. The fleet team focuses on running the world’s largest, most reliable, and frictionless GPU fleet to support OpenAI’s general purpose model training and deployment. Work on this team ranges from Maximizing GPUs doing useful work by building user-friendly scheduling and quota systems Running a reliable and low maintenance platform by building push-button automation for kubernetes cluster provisioning and upgrades Supporting research workflows with service frameworks and deployment systems Ensuring fast model startup times though high performance snapshot delivery across blob storage down to hardware caching Much more! About the Role As an engineer within Fleet infrastructure, you will design, write, deploy, and operate infrastructure systems for model deployment and training on one of the world’s largest GPU fleet. About the Team We’re hiring a Developer Productivity engineer to support OpenAI’s Inference Runtime teams. These teams own the systems responsible for serving models reliably, efficiently, and safely across Codex, ChatGPT, API, and internal research workloads. We’re hiring a Developer Productivity Engineer to help scale the engineering systems, safeguards, and developer workflows that enable our teams to move quickly without compromising reliability or performance. This role sits at the intersection of developer experience, CI/CD infrastructure, release engineering, production readiness, and inference systems reliability. You’ll work on the tooling and operational foundations that support model launches, inference optimizations, cloud provider integrations, and large-scale deployments across a rapidly evolving inference stack. About the Role We’re looking for an autonomous, high-ownership engineer who cares deeply about making other engineers faster, safer, and more confident. A major focus of this role will be improving the tooling and infrastructure around deploy gates for inference engine images. These systems help ensure that every image released to production and research is correct, numerically sound, free of regressions, and performant across key metrics like time-to-first-token (TTFT) and time-between-tokens (TBT). You’ll help harden the systems that catch issues before they reach production, reduce noise from flaky or infrastructure-related test failures, and improve automation around triage, ownership, debugging, and escalation when failures occur. You’ll also work on improving observability, rollout safety, release automation, and developer self-service tooling across a rapidly evolving inference stack. This is not generic internal tools work. About the Team The Hardware Health and Observability team owns the end-to-end health lifecycle of OpenAI’s global compute fleet. Our mission is to maximize healthy, usable compute across accelerator vendors, generations, cloud providers, and regions through reliable health signals, automated remediation, and scalable operational tooling. We build the systems that observe, detect, remediate, and verify hardware issues across GPUs, CPUs, networking, and platform infrastructure, enabling frontier model training and inference workloads to run reliably at hyperscale. We are the last line of defense for the success of OAI’s production and research workloads. About the Role On the Hardware Health and Observability team, you’ll build critical infrastructure that keeps OpenAI’s largest compute clusters healthy and operational at scale. Even small numbers of unhealthy systems can impact large-scale training and inference workloads. This team focuses on minimizing downtime, improving fleet efficiency, and ensuring compute resources remain continuously available to researchers and product teams. Engineers on this team own problems end-to-end, from defining health signals and debugging failures to building automated remediation systems that operate across millions of GPUs globally. In this role, you will: Define and maintain health signals across GPUs, CPUs, networking, and platform infrastructure. Build and evolve health checks that detect, remediate, and verify failures at scale. Ensure critical health checks execute with minimal latency to maximize workload uptime. Investigate hardware failures and system-level issues across large-scale compute environments. Own node lifecycle workflows including drain, quarantine, repair, RMA, and return-to-service processes. Build automation and tooling that enables global cluster management with minimal manual intervention. About the Team The Privacy Engineering team builds the systems and technical foundations that govern how user data is understood, retained, accessed, and used across OpenAI. We partner with Product, Data, Infrastructure, Security, and Legal to translate policy and trust commitments into durable architecture and enforceable controls. Our work spans data inventory and mapping, classification and lineage, retention and deletion, access governance, purpose and usage controls, auditability, and lifecycle automation. We aim to make policy-aligned data handling the default while giving teams clear, reliable primitives for building and operating products at scale.
